What Is the MediaTek Kompanio 828?
The MediaTek Kompanio 828 sits above entry-level Chromebook processors and just below premium chips in MediaTek’s Chromebook lineup. It features an octa-core architecture with four high-performance and four efficiency cores, making it ideal for a wide range of everyday laptop tasks.
This processor targets mainstream Chromebook models, such as the Acer Chromebook 514, where it delivers smooth ChromeOS performance for students, professionals, and casual users alike.
Kompanio 828 Key Specifications
Here’s a snapshot of the core features that define this processor:
Specification
Details
CPU Cores
Octa-core (4× Arm Cortex-A76 + 4× Cortex-A55)
CPU Clock Speed
Up to ~2.6 GHz on performance cores
GPU
Arm Mali-G57 (five-core graphics)
Manufacturing Node
7 nm architecture
Memory Support
LPDDR4X
Target Devices
Mid-range Chromebooks & ChromeOS devices
Battery Efficiency
Optimized for all-day use
Video Support
4K video decode via GPU engine
The balance between performance and efficiency makes the Kompanio 828 a significant upgrade over lower-tier Chromebook processors.
Performance & Efficiency
Power for Daily Tasks
With four Arm Cortex-A76 performance cores running up to approximately 2.6 GHz, the Kompanio 828 delivers snappy response times in:
Chrome tabs with multiple apps
Google Workspace tools (Docs, Sheets, Slides)
Online video conferencing
Everyday cloud apps and Android apps
The four Cortex-A55 efficiency cores handle background tasks while conserving battery life — ideal for long days of productivity.
Graphics & Multimedia
The integrated Arm Mali-G57 GPU (five-core configuration) ensures smoother visuals and improved graphics performance compared to entry-level and budget chips. This benefits:
Casual gaming
High-definition video playback
UI animations and ChromeOS responsiveness
While not designed for heavy 3D gaming, this GPU handles mainstream multimedia with ease.
All-Day Battery Life
Built on a 7 nm process, the Kompanio 828 is highly power-efficient, allowing Chromebooks to deliver long battery life in thin and light designs — a key advantage for students and professionals on the go.

Limitations
Not suited for high-end gaming or 3D rendering
Lacks hardware decoding for AV1 (unlike newer models)
Less suitable for professional creative apps
